The princes killed peasants in 1525 during the German Peasants' War as a response to widespread unrest and demands for social and economic reforms. The peasants, inspired by the teachings of reformers like Martin Luther, sought to improve their conditions and challenge feudal oppression. The princes viewed this uprising as a threat to their authority and the established social order, leading to violent suppression of the revolt. Ultimately, the brutal reprisals resulted in significant loss of life and reinforced the power dynamics between the nobility and the common people.

Peasants in ancient China often revolted due to heavy taxation, forced labor, and land exploitation by wealthy landlords and the government. Economic hardships, including famine and natural disasters, exacerbated their suffering, leading to widespread discontent. Social inequality and lack of political power further fueled their desire for change, culminating in uprisings such as the Yellow Turban Rebellion during the late Han Dynasty. These revolts were often driven by a quest for better living conditions and a fairer society.

The German Peasants' War of 1525 ultimately ended in failure. Despite initial successes, the peasant forces were suppressed by the ruling nobility and their allies, resulting in a significant number of casualties among the peasant rebels. The revolt was brutally crushed, leading to the further entrenchment of serfdom and feudal power structures in the region.
